Sometimes hackers can easily hack your wallet. The best way to protect your wallet is to copy all of your data to USB and store it in safes or somewhere secret
That's true, my friend. To avoid losses, we would need to take the necessary precautions for the sake of our cryptocurrency funds. It has been proven that centralized exchanges, and online wallets are the number one target for hackers. While some of these services offer additional security with 2FA, they're still not the safest way to protect your hard-earned cryptocurrencies. The ideal way would be to either use a hardware wallet for all your transactions, or a cold storage wallet (where the keys had been generated offline). This way, it would be practically impossible for a hacker to get access into your cryptocurrency wallet. Also, leaving coins in a decentralized exchange, wouldn't suffer the risk of such an attack. Therefore, each day, people are noticing how unsecure cyberspace is, which will lead them to other alternatives to help protect their cryptocurrency funds. In the future, we might depend on decentralized exchanges, and hardware wallets to interact with cryptocurrencies without the fear of hacks or theft.

In general, as I know, hackers are more interested in crypto exchanges: this allows you to access several accounts at once. That is why attacks on crypto-exchanges are more visible and cause resonance in the market. hacking electronic wallets is not so interesting, because it is difficult to crack them, and the content may not be so solid. to crack cryptichelp need confidence that the amount on it will cover the costs associated with its breaking.
